CatalystMoon/commands/Info/uptime.js

19 lines
758 B
JavaScript

const { EmbedBuilder } = require('discord.js');
const decodeTime = require('format-duration');
const packjson = require('../../package.json');
const version = packjson.dependencies['discord.js'];
module.exports = {
name: "status",
description: "Cool facts about Laura :)",
run: async (client, interaction) => {
const embed = new EmbedBuilder()
.setColor("#FA0CF2")
.setTitle("💜 More information about laura :D")
.setDescription(`Latency: ${client.ws.ping}ms\nDiscord.js Version: ${version}\nUptime: ${decodeTime(client.uptime)}`)
.setTimestamp()
.setFooter({ text: `Requested by ${interaction.user.tag}`, iconURL: `${interaction.user.displayAvatarURL()}` });
interaction.followUp({ embeds: [embed] });
},
};